Father wants custody because mother leaves children alone for a few hours
Your question:
The father can certainly seek sole custody, but I don't know if he'll obtain it. If the 10 year old is particularly mature and capable of watching the toddler for brief periods of time, then it really blows apart your entire case. What you describe isn't ideal, but I don't know if it would be enough for a judge to give the father sole custody. If you combine it with evidence that the children have suffered as a result of this, or if the mother is out doing drugs and leaving the kids by themselves, that's a solid case.
